Businesses are increasingly adopting a multi-cloud approach, and for good reason. They can switch providers during downtime or outages, choose solutions tailored for specific workloads, teams, or departments, and leverage ideal pricing models for each resource. In short, a multi-cloud approach results in more flexibility and scalability while reducing vendor dependency.
However, the multi-cloud concept has its challenges: varying interfaces and tools (sometimes requiring vendor-specific expertise), pricing models, and billing metrics. Hidden costs, such as network egress and data transfer costs, can be difficult to track. These complexities increase costs, which can quickly escalate and cause you to miss out on potential savings. Left unchecked, these costs can lead to budget overruns.
That’s why cost optimization in a multi-cloud strategy is essential for maximizing ROI. It helps keep overspending or unnecessary spending to a minimum and enhances scalability.
Read on as we uncover the benefits of managing costs across multiple cloud providers and review five leading multi-cloud cost management platforms.
What Is a Multi-Cloud Cost Management Platform?
A Multi-Cloud Cost Management Platform is a tool that helps organizations monitor, analyze, and optimize cloud spending across multiple providers like AWS, Azure, and Google Cloud. Unlike native cost tools that only provide visibility within a single cloud, these platforms centralize cost data, standardize reporting, and automate optimization to improve financial control.
These platforms address the complexities of managing costs in multi-cloud environments that can result in wastage, which is on the rise: Stacklet’s 2024 Cloud Cost & Usage Optimization Survey revealed for 51% of respondents, more than 40% of their cloud spend is waste.
By providing a unified view of cloud expenses, these platforms help businesses reduce waste, optimize workload placement, and enforce governance policies across all cloud environments.
Benefits of Using a Multi-Cloud Cost Management Tool
Good multi-cloud cost management software offers numerous advantages when it comes to keeping costs under control:
Centralized visibility for all cloud costs
Multi-cloud cost management tools integrate with the APIs and billing systems of various cloud service providers, centralizing cost and performance data across all platforms in an intuitive format.
This centralized visibility makes it easier to extract cost and performance data, such as billing details and usage metrics. It’s even possible to drill down into specifics, analyzing metrics such as costs by service (e.g., compute or storage), department, or project. With centralized visibility, users don’t have to log into multiple platforms to review spending — everything is in place. With the introduction of FinOps FOCUS last year, cloud providers are also working toward standardizing cost data formats, making it easier for organizations to consolidate and analyze multi-cloud expenses efficiently.
Automated resource management
A multi-cloud management tool focused on usage optimization helps optimize resource allocation by making automated recommendations based on workload demands. It dynamically scales resources up or down, preventing both over-provisioning and under-provisioning, ensuring cost efficiency without compromising performance.
For instance, if an application on Google Cloud experiences higher compute demand during peak hours, the platform can automatically deploy additional resources and scale them down when demand decreases through automated schedulers.
These tools also analyze cost and performance trends, identifying idle, underutilized, or orphaned resources (e.g., unused storage volumes or inactive VMs). To eliminate waste, they either decommission unnecessary resources or transition workloads to lower-cost alternatives, optimizing cloud spending without manual intervention.
Vendor-neutral insights
The centralized view that multi-cloud cost management tools provide makes it easier for organizations to compare services objectively and identify optimization opportunities. This fuels informed, data-driven decision-making tailored to your organization’s specific needs.
The system collects pricing data from various providers, analyzes resource usage, and based on these findings, recommends appropriately sized instances. This allows an organization to move to more cost-effective cloud management platforms when possible.
Streamlined reporting and compliance
Multi-cloud cost management solutions automate compliance monitoring and reporting, consolidating cost data from multiple cloud providers into a single interface that can be customized to meet regulatory and internal compliance requirements. This centralized approach simplifies audits by providing a single source of truth for tracking cloud expenses, ensuring transparency across financial and technical teams.
Many platforms also allow businesses to define and enforce compliance policies, such as spending limits, resource usage rules, and security controls. Continuous monitoring helps detect non-compliant behavior or cost anomalies in real time, enabling teams to take corrective action before issues escalate.
With the introduction of FinOps FOCUS, cloud providers are now working toward standardizing billing and usage data, making it easier for organizations to integrate and analyze multi-cloud costs consistently.
Cost efficiency through automation
Multi-cloud cost management software can automate key cost optimization processes, eliminating manual intervention and reducing inefficiencies. They dynamically adjust resource allocation, optimize pricing commitments, and detect cost anomalies in real time to ensure spending aligns with actual usage.
By leveraging AI-driven automation, these platforms identify and decommission idle resources, scale workloads efficiently, and shift to lower-cost alternatives where applicable. This continuous optimization ensures that businesses maximize savings without compromising performance, making cloud cost management more efficient and proactive.
Common Features To Look for in a Multi-Cloud Cost Management Platform
With the vast number of cloud management solutions boasting big promises, it’s important to know which features will align with your business’s cloud computing needs. Be on the lookout for:
Comprehensive cloud cost visibility
A comprehensive dashboard aggregates data from different cloud platforms, allowing the tracking of costs across all platforms. It details costs by project, department, or application, allowing you to attribute expenses more accurately while understanding where the bulk of your cloud resources are being consumed.
Comprehensive cloud cost visibility also helps businesses track costs in real time and avoid surprises with billing. Businesses can make cost-optimization decisions (like decommissioning or resizing idle or underutilized resources, or switching instances to cheaper providers) as a result of this holistic visibility.
Further, real-time monitoring detects unusual spending patterns as they occur, such as sudden usage spikes. This prompts businesses to investigate and mitigate potential issues right away.
When looking for multi-cloud cost management software, consider a tool that allows you to set up alerts when you approach or exceed set usage thresholds or budget limits.
Autonomous discount management
Multi-cloud cost management tools vary in their approach to commitment management, also known as rate optimization in FinOps. Rate optimization focuses on reducing the per-unit cost of running workloads by leveraging and managing discount instruments, pricing models, and cloud provider agreements.
Some semi-automated tools assist with commitment planning by recommending Reserved Instances (RIs), Savings Plans (SPs), and committed use discounts (CUDs) based on past usage patterns. These tools help track key metrics, monitor utilization trends, and provide manual recommendations, leaving organizations responsible for purchasing, renewing, and adjusting commitments as usage fluctuates.
On the other hand, fully autonomous platforms like ProsperOps eliminate manual effort by ingesting near real-time cloud usage data and dynamically optimizing a portfolio of commitments. These platforms continuously blend and rebalance RIs, SPs, and CUDs to maximize savings while maintaining flexibility. They also adjust to shifts in workload demands, ensuring businesses always have the right mix of long-term commitments and on-demand resources.
By automating commitment purchases, renewals, and modifications, autonomous discount management tools optimize cloud spend without requiring constant oversight.
Finance and accounting reporting
The true value of multi-cloud cost management software lies in a robust reporting and analytics feature. Robust reporting tools enable businesses to generate customized reports on metrics like service usage, cost trends, and anomalous spending patterns for actionable insights and better decision-making.
With these insights, businesses can maintain control over their multi-cloud budgets while driving efficiency and value. Detailed analytics further empower businesses to identify cost drivers, forecast expenses, and implement strategies to optimize spending.
Engineering optimization
Multi-cloud cost management tools that specialize in usage optimization go beyond financial tracking by incorporating engineering-focused features that streamline resource allocation, workload performance, and cost efficiency across cloud environments.
This optimization changes the way an organization views multi-cloud infrastructure management and prompts a move away from traditional approaches that fail to account for the nuanced complexities of multi-cloud management.
Engineering optimization ensures that multi-cloud deployments are properly configured to balance performance, scalability, and cost efficiency. Key features include:
- Right-sizing recommendations
- Autoscaling
- Workload placement optimization
- Idle resource detection
- Kubernetes cost optimization
- Data transfer optimization
Cost allocation
Features like tagging, showback, and chargeback ensure accurate cost tracking and allocation among teams or departments.
- Tagging enables granularity in cost tracking and assigns consistent metadata to resources across multiple cloud platforms. However, standardized tagging policies are necessary to prevent inconsistency, which can lead to gaps in tracking or duplicate costs.
- Showback allocates centralized costs back to teams, departments, or products based on their proportional consumption. Organizations can see where cloud costs were applied versus where they were purchased, which helps them better understand and manage costs.
- Chargeback allocates costs to each team, department, or product based on their share of usage in each platform. It ensures fair cost allocation, provides clear insights into cloud spending, and fosters a culture of responsible cloud consumption.
5 Multi-Cloud Cost Management Tools
There’s a wide range of tools and platforms available for businesses aiming to manage their multi-cloud environments effectively. Here are our top five picks:
1. ProsperOps

ProsperOps is an automated FinOps platform that offers cloud savings as a service, autonomously optimizing a portfolio of discount instruments to reduce AWS, Azure, and Google Cloud costs. It dynamically blends discount instruments like Reserved Instances, Savings Plans and CUDs by continuously analyzing cloud usage and optimizes commitment coverage to achieve an Effective Savings Rate (ESR) of 40% or more.
Unlike manual cost management efforts, which require ongoing monitoring and adjustments, ProsperOps offers a hands-free, risk-free approach to AWS cost optimization. It reduces financial lock-in risks, ensures discount instruments are always optimized, and eliminates operational friction — allowing businesses to save without changing their infrastructure or workflows.
Key features include:
- Autonomous discount management that continuously optimizes discount instruments in near real time
- Commitment management for all three clouds: AWS, Google Cloud, and Azure
- Frictionless setup with no manual interventions or infrastructure changes required
- Zero-risk pricing model, where you only pay a percentage of the savings generated
2. CloudZero

CloudZero is a cloud cost intelligence platform that offers comprehensive visibility into cloud expenditures across AWS, Azure, Google Cloud, Kubernetes, and more. It provides automated cost allocation, real-time monitoring, and AI-powered anomaly detection to help organizations understand and control their cloud spending.
To maximize cloud savings, you can integrate the granular visibility of CloudZero with ProsperOps’ automated rate optimization.
Key features include:
- Automatically analyzes resource usage patterns to accurately attribute costs to various teams, cloud products and services, and even unique customers
- Intelligent budget management features to help businesses track and control spending across different projects
- Uses AI-powered anomaly detection to flag unusual spending patterns
3. Ternary

Ternary is a multi-cloud FinOps platform that aggregates and normalizes cost data from various cloud environments, including AWS, Azure, and Google Cloud. It offers features such as cost visualization, machine learning-powered anomaly detection, customizable alerting, and workload optimization recommendations. Ternary provides transparency and detailed spending breakdowns across teams, facilitating data-driven decisions to enhance cloud cost efficiency.
Key features include:
- Cost visualization and analysis to identify cost drivers and optimization opportunities
- Machine learning-powered anomaly detection
- Customizable alerting and case management
- Workload optimization with rightsizing recommendations
4. Densify

Densify is a cloud and Kubernetes optimization platform that leverages machine learning to analyze workload patterns, ensuring resources are utilized efficiently. It provides predictive analytics and precise recommendations for resource allocation, optimizing auto-scaling groups, container environments, and automated node group management. Densify supports various cloud platforms, including AWS, Azure, and Google Cloud, helping businesses maintain performance while reducing costs.
Key features include:
- Automated node balance and saturation analytics to help prevent unsafe cloud configurations
- Ability to simulate various scaling scenarios to ensure they’re sustainable when applying them to active workloads
- Integrated governance tools to keep cloud environments compliant with industry regulations
5. CAST AI

CAST AI is a Kubernetes automation platform that claims to reduce costs by over 50% through continuous monitoring and optimizing clusters in real time. It supports AWS, Google Cloud, and Azure, and combines cost monitoring, autoscaling, rightsizing, and automated security to ensure efficient container management.
Key features include:
- Cloud cost optimization through automated scaling and provisioning
- Real-time Kubernetes cost monitoring across clusters and workloads
- Automated container and application security remediation
- AI-enabled cost-performance balancing for large language models
- Dynamic automated scaling
Tips for Selecting the Right Multi-Cloud Cost Management Platform
To ensure you optimize your cloud spending, maintain visibility, and control costs across multiple providers, consider the following criteria when selecting multi-cloud cost management software:
- Features that meet stakeholder needs: These can include long-term forecasting, budget thresholds, KPI tracking, compliance reporting, commitment management, usage optimization, and testing environments. Select features that meet the needs of finance, development, compliance, and IT teams, plus any other relevant stakeholders within your organization.
- Manual work vs. automation: While there’s more room for customization and control with manual work, it’s time-consuming, prone to errors, and difficult to manage as you scale. In contrast, automation mechanizes repetitive tasks, offers real time insights, makes scaling effortless, and reduces the risk of errors. Automation also supports proactive cost management.
- Integration with your existing systems: Verify compatibility with existing systems so teams can access the data and insights they need in their workflows without having to switch tools. This also enables more comprehensive analysis, resulting in more accurate cost allocation.
- User-friendliness and design: A simple, user-friendly interface makes a platform easier to adopt. Ensure that all of your team members regardless of technical expertise, can navigate the tool, generate reports, and analyze data, which reduces the risk of misconfiguration or misinterpretation.
- Security and compliance features: Ensure your chosen tool provides visibility into vulnerabilities that threaten data security and maintains adherence to industry standards and security policies to avoid compliance penalties. Look for robust cloud security features like encryption, role-based access control, and built-in compliance tracking and reporting.
Optimize Costs Across Your Cloud Providers With ProsperOps
While multi-cloud architectures offer more potential for cost savings, managing costs across multiple cloud providers presents its own set of challenges. This is where a multi-cloud cost management platform becomes handy.
ProsperOps is the #1 multi-cloud cost management tool for automating cost optimization while maximizing savings and minimizing financial risk for AWS, Google Cloud, and Azure. Our platform operates silently behind the scenes and can be up in running within just a few hours, helping you optimize your multi-cloud costs and realize results immediately.
Sign up for a free demo today and take control of your cloud costs with ProsperOps!